Trilla is the second studio album by Miami rapper Rick Ross. The album was scheduled to be released on December 18 2007 .[1] It was later pushed back to February 19 2008.[2]The title is a play on Michael Jackson's album Thriller.[3]
Guest Appearances
Guest appearances include Jay-Z, Lil Wayne, Brisco, Triple C, T-Pain, Trick Daddy, R. Kelly, Akon, Pharrell, Trey Songz, Sean Paul, Flo-Rida and Freeway. Production includes The Runners, Cool and Dre, DJ Toomp, Akon, J.R. Rotem, The DropBoyz, and J.U.S.T.I.C.E. League [4]
